Quote:
Originally Posted by TimEggers View Post
Why not make the free download Ad supported? With no adds or an IAP for add removal in later episodes?
I think ads bring in too little for it to be worthwhile - 1000 ad views generally only gets you $0.05 - $0.40 (if you're lucky). For the end payoff I think ads would just impact the player experience too much.

We're thinking about a ton of strategies to try and turn sales around and the most popular idea is a season pass - which would basically be an advance purchase of all the content we plan to make for the game at a flat rate. We would discount the pass for those who already bought Episode 2.

Quote:
Originally Posted by MightyRabbitJosh View Post
I was able to check sales data today and I'll be open about it - we've had a pretty good number of downloads (32k from Thursday to Sunday), but we've only had ~500 sales. Overall we're seeing a 1.5% conversion rate from download to purchase, which is pretty sad. What this means is that we're nowhere near what could be called a financial success (considering Apple gets a 30% cut, our investors get 50%, and so on).

The low sales have actually opened our eyes to why Square-Enix charges $18 for an RPG on iOS. I guess sales are low for JRPGs in general on the platform. Doing a free one probably wasn't the greatest idea from a financial standpoint.

Even though we're seeing really low sales - we aren't going to abandon the game! We're committing to three more episodes, with Episode 3 being the biggest yet (two huge new environments, several puzzles, six side quests, six new enemies, and a few new notebook covers). Episode 3 sees Marty fighting evil Botchangers who are attacking Shadow Valley's Ronald Reagan dam. Episode 4 will take players into the sewers of Shadow Valley to do battle with "The Sweater". Episode 5 will take Marty into space to fight a shadowy villain from Commander Hood's past.

After we launch Episode 5 on iOS we will be launching the game on the PC with the hope that we can realize financial success on that platform. If we see success there, we will create and release Episode 6 - which will bring Marty face to face with Commander Hood in an epic final battle.

We're going to be reactive to the feedback you guys have given us - I'll be posting a change list for the next update as soon as I get the list hammered down.

Thanks again for all the support and constructive feedback!
Unfortunately, this is the risk you have to take for the price approach you guys took with this game. AppStore customers are bad when it comes to games that are free and with iAP. Most people (unfortunately) don't buy iAP. Most likely the hardcore iOS gamers will buy the iAP. Even though this game is great, I highly doubt any of the casual gamers will buy the iAP.
